Sharks have existed for more than 450 million years, whereas the earliest tree, lived around 350 million years ago. Not only are sharks older than trees, but they are also one of the only animals to have survived four of the five mass extinctions – now that’s impressive. 2.

There is very little information that has been documented about whale sharks mating and giving birth to young. WebbTiger sharks can achieve weights of 850-1,400 pounds and lengths of 10-14 feet. The females are larger than the whales, with the largest recorded female tiger shark weighing 3,360 pounds at 18 feet. The most massive unconfirmed tiger shark was over 24 feet, but that value exceeds any other specimen and requires verification to accept as fact.

Distinguishing Characteristics : Eel-like body, a frilly first gill that runs beneath entire head, and 25 rows of teeth. Region Where Found and Habitat : Atlantic and Pacific Oceans, most commonly found at depths of 50 to 200 meters.
